Sporting KC Releases Sports Medicine Report Ahead of Independence Day Clash with Colorado Rapids

In preparation for their upcoming match against the Colorado Rapids, Sporting Kansas City has released their Sports Medicine Report. Sponsored by Children’s Mercy Kansas City, the report provides the latest health updates on the team. According to the league’s official Player Status Report, which was released the day prior to the game, Robert Castellanos, Daniel Salloi, and Remi Walter are all still listed as questionable for the midweek contest.

Sporting Kansas City will be traveling this week for their match against the Colorado Rapids at Dick’s Sporting Goods Park on Independence Day. The game is set for Thursday night and will kickoff at 8:30 p.m. CT (8:40 p.m. CT actual kick). The match will be available for streaming in English and Spanish on MLS Season Pass through Apple TV. Local radio coverage will be provided by Sports Radio 810 WHB (English) and La Grande 1340 AM (Spanish).
